## Architecture Principles
### Separation of Concerns
1. **Engine Classes** (`src/main/engine/`): All business logic lives here
- No UI code, no IPC code, no direct database or filesystem access
- Methods should be pure functions where possible, with side effects (fs/db/events) abstracted behind interfaces
2. **IPC Layer** (`src/main/ipc/`): Bridge between main and renderer
- Handles all IPC communication, input validation, and error handling
- Calls engine methods and forwards results/events to renderer
- No business logic or UI code here
3. **UI Components** (`src/renderer/components/`): Presentation only
- Components should be stateless where possible
- Use Zustand store for shared state
- Never call IPC directly from deeply nested components
